Tower workers, killed in Tuesday fall, are identified
Pair were from the Kansas City area
Two men who died Tuesday after falling from a communications tower were publicly identified Wednesday morning.
They are Jerry Case, 54, of Kansas City, Mo., and Kevin Keeling, 33, of Independence, Mo.
The accident took place at a 1,000-foot tower southeast of Lawrence, near East 1750 and North 1100 roads.
The Douglas County Sheriff’s Department said a preliminary investigation determined the two men were ascending the tower in a bucket to an elevation of 500 to 800 feet, when a cable failed, dropping the pair.
An investigation continues as to what caused the wire cable to fail.
